I went to DWC - Knapps Crossings for the first time today. I wanted something different than my usual for lunch. My first impression is that there was really low energy in the place. This wasn't for lack of traffic - it's a total dude magnet with guys coming in constantly to pick up orders they'd placed ahead of time. It was just not welcoming, I guess? Darkish, sparsely "furnished" - just kind of a pick up counter - glorified.The person taking the orders was also a person working in the kitchen, and while she was not rude, she wasn't warm/friendly, either. I stood and looked at the menu for a while, and she never asked if I had questions - partially, because she was too busy. I just felt like it was a figure-it-out type place. She was all business.I sat at one of the stools on the counter attached to the wall to wait for my wings and seasoned tots. It was then that I realized that they really aren't set up for eating there. If there are more than two people - you're going to have to go across the street to BW3. Or - line the wall on the small countertop, side by side. Is that a bad thing? Not unless you want to eat there.I watched people pick up their orders. I could definitely tell a difference in the greeting to people who were regulars at DWC. They said hello, everyone smiled, small talk, cheerful... etc. But if you're not part of the regular club - no. No friendly for you. As I sat watching this, it bothered me a little bit.I was getting my wings to go. It took about 12-13 minutes, and when it was my turn to pick up my wings, the same woman who took my order was cheerful and wished me a good day with a beautiful smile. I was surprised by the change of demeanor and felt so mixed. Everyone has bad days, so maybe it was an incredibly busy/stressful day in the kitchen, perhaps they were short staffed, I'd have to go again to know. But I'd really like to feel a warm/welcoming atmosphere when I get there.I got home and unpacked my container. I ordered the six piece, classic wings combo with seasoned tater tots. I had Blue Cheese for my dip (VERY good) and honey BBQ for the wings(Also VERY good). The wings were drenched in sauce - and I LOVE that! If you don't look like a clown while eating classic wings - there's not enough sauce. And the Honey BBQ was wonderful! If you're not a sauce person - then ask for it on the side, or "light" on the sauce. You won't have to ask for extra like you do most places, that's for sure! The wings were fresh, moist and VERY good. They were repeatable... and with at least 15ish sauces from which to choose -you'll find one you like.I'll try a different side next time. The "seasoned tots" lacked seasoning (which is what really appealed to me). They were just basic tater tots, and a few were crunchier than they needed to be (I bake mine at home, so I like them a little softer). I will add, that for a "small side," there was an abundance of tater tots - so don't be put off by the "small side" with the combo.What did sound amazing are the brussels sprouts... but not at +$6.99 (discount) with the combo. I wish I could have gotten them as a side. Even if it's a smaller portion.Overall, the wings won me over. I'd never plan to do anything but takeout for lack of good seating, darkness, and no fountain pop, but if the wings are always this fresh/moist and good - I'll go back and keep trying the different sides.Parking: The parking lot is chaotic and people fly through there. It's busy at lunch. You'll find a spot, but go slow and watch out for crazies!
